ClubTest 2021: Miura CB-301 irons

Miura CB-301

3-GW

Our take: Miura’s forging is legendary— the feel is there. But the CB-301 is mostly crafted to deliver high performance for players who want total shotmaking control. The CB-301 represents a new era, being that they’re the longest forged cavity-backs Miura has ever made. Said one tester, “The wider sole prevents it from digging too much, and even though it performs like a game-improvement iron, it oozes with the feel of a forged blade.”

The details: Each CB-301 is meticulously forged with variable sole and cavity thickness designed to enhance performance and better position the CG for both added distance and forgiveness. Miura claims these irons have the largest sweet spot of any iron it’s ever built, thus making them a playable option for all player types.
